Nutrition and TM - anyone out there want to discuss?

Hi, I have been "suffering" relapses since 1994 and no-one really knew what was wrong with me until I came to Chile last year (I am from the UK). I was diagnosed with recurrent TM whilst experiencing a severe relapse. The scan shows inflammation at T3,4,5. Before my diagnosis I looked into all possible medical conditions and came across Candida Albicans. I followed a treatment programme, which includes a strict dietary regime and supplementation and although I was worse to begin with as I… Continue
